I went with a friend to a nursing home to play music for her mother who is 101. While we were there the weekly visit of these dogs happened. I was told that they belong to Zoothérapie Québec, an organization that arranges visits by dogs to a variety of long term care facilities. (The website is only in French). The dogs live with families, get evenings and weekends off, but otherwise work during the week. The effect of the visit was obvious. People who had been sitting expressionless broke out into smiles. Maggie, On Mme D's lap enjoyed the attention. Elvis, calmly waited his turn to be the centre of attention. The dogs patiently sat on laps, nuzzled with the patients and brought a sense of joy and calm. What a pick-me-up on an otherwise grey day!
